Understanding Mental Health: Tests to Determine Mental Health

In today's hectic world, mental health is a topic that requires attention and understanding. As awareness grows, so does the requirement for accurate techniques to examine and keep an eye on mental health. This blog site post aims to explore various tests readily available to determine mental health, the significance of these assessments, and how they can help people in managing their well-being.

What is Mental Health?

Mental health incorporates an individual's emotional, mental, and social wellness. It impacts how individuals think, feel, and act, influencing how they deal with stress, associate with others, and choose. A decrease in mental health can arise from various factors, consisting of life experiences, genes, and environmental scenarios.

Why Assess Mental Health?

Evaluating mental health is important for a number of reasons:

  1. Early Detection: Identifying concerns early can cause more efficient treatment and much better results.
  2. Personal Awareness: It provides individuals insights into their mental well-being, allowing them to take proactive steps.
  3. Assistance for Professionals: Mental health assessments supply information to healthcare companies for diagnosis and treatment planning.
  4. Tracking Progress: Regular assessments can help track improvements or decreases in mental health in time.

Kinds Of Mental Health Tests

Here, we provide an introduction of common assessments utilized to assess mental health, including basic questionnaires and expert examinations.

1. Self-Report Questionnaires

Self-report surveys allow people to assess their mental health and psychological state. Below is a table comparing some popular self-report tools:

Test NamePurposeSecret Features
Beck Depression Inventory (BDI)Measures intensity of depression21-item survey; examines symptoms, such as sadness, hopelessness, and changes in sleep.
Generalized Anxiety Disorder 7 (GAD-7)Screens for generalized stress and anxiety disorder7-item questionnaire; assesses signs of stress and anxiety such as anxiousness and worry.
Patient Health Questionnaire-9 (PHQ-9)Screens for anxiety and assesses seriousness9-item survey; focuses on anxiety signs over the past two weeks.
State-Trait Anxiety Inventory (STAI)Differentiates between state stress and anxiety and trait stress and anxiety40-item survey; compares short-lived sensations of stress and anxiety and general stress and anxiety.

2. Clinical Assessments

In some circumstances, self-report tools might not supply enough insight into an individual's mental health. Clinicians may use structured interviews or assessments to achieve a comprehensive view. Examples include:

  • Structured Clinical Interview for DSM-5 (SCID-5): A comprehensive tool developed for identifying mental conditions based on DSM-5 requirements.
  • Mini International Neuropsychiatric Interview (MINI): A brief structured interview that helps in identifying psychiatric conditions.

3. Cognitive Assessments

Cognitive tests step specific psychological functions, including memory, analytical, and attention. Common cognitive assessments are:

  • Montreal Cognitive Assessment (MoCA): Screens for moderate cognitive impairment.
  • Mini-Mental State Examination (MMSE): Assesses cognitive function and assists discover dementia.

4. Projective Tests

Though less common than structured assessments, projective tests can supply insight into an individual's emotions and character. An example consists of:

  • Rorschach Inkblot Test: Evaluates personality qualities and emotional functioning based on interpretations of inkblots.

Interpreting Results

It is vital to understand that test scores need to not be viewed in isolation. They are just one piece of the larger puzzle of an individual's mental health. Typically, outcomes might indicate:

  • Normal variety: Indicates no considerable mental health issues.
  • Borderline range: Suggests possible concerns; further evaluation might be called for.
  • Clinically substantial: Points to the likelihood of a mental health disorder, requiring intervention or treatment.

FAQ Section

Q1: How frequently should I assess my mental health?

A1: It differs based on personal circumstances, but usually, a yearly assessment or whenever you discover substantial changes in your mental health is recommended.

Q2: Can I self-diagnose based upon test results?

A2: No, while self-report surveys can provide insights, a mental health expert should effectively translate results and supply a diagnosis.

Q3: Are mental health assessments covered by insurance coverage?

A3: Many insurance coverage strategies cover mental health screenings and therapy sessions; however, it's necessary to verify with your specific service provider.

Q4: Can mental health tests be inaccurate?

A4: Yes, no test is perfect. Factors such as sincerity in responses and the context of life occasions can affect the outcomes.

Q5: Where can I discover reputable mental health tests?

A5: Numerous mental health companies and professionals provide validated tests. Look for assistance from doctor for suggestions tailored to individual needs.
